Helping with Global Development, Problem Resolution, and Reliable Energy Supply

As an energy supplier, the oil industry has the critical mission of providing a stable supply of energy. Currently, to accomplish the goals of improving refinery productivity and strengthening competitiveness, as well as providing a stable supply of energy, the industry is working to make operations safe and stable, to reduce costs, and to upgrade refinery equipment, in order to construct a robust supply chain extending from the refinery to the gas station. At the same time, the industry has been pressing forward to better serve society's needs by transforming itself into a comprehensive energy supplier.

Azbil provides its measurement and control products, solutions, and maintenance services in all kinds of areas across the supply chain, including oil refineries (both onsite and offsite facilities), oil tanks, and oil storage depots. We look forward to making further contributions to improve the dependability of the energy supply and to help customers with global development and problem resolution.

Mitsui Chemicals Osaka Works

Mitsui Chemicals Osaka Works

The Mitsui Chemicals Osaka Works produces petrochemicals and basic chemicals that are widely used as materials for automobile parts and home appliances. When expanding the polyolefin manufacturing facilities there, the company installed a device management system to promote equipment management using HART® communication. This enables labor-saving maintenance and early troubleshooting of onsite equipment like valves.

Showa Denko K.K., Kawasaki Plant

Showa Denko K.K., Kawasaki Plant

Showa Denko’s Kawasaki Plant in Ogimachi boasts a long history of development and manufacture of organic and inorganic chemical products.
In order to promote smart industrial safety using technology such as the Internet of Things (IoT), the company pays special attention to valves, which are indispensable for production.
To optimize maintenance work and reduce costs, Showa Denko utilizes Azbil’s smart valve positioners, valve diagnostic systems, and valve analysis and diagnosis services provided by specialist engineers.

NS Styrene Monomer Co., Ltd. Oita Works

NS Styrene Monomer Co., Ltd. Oita Works

With styrene monomer as its main product, NS Styrene Monomer Co., Ltd. (NSSM) meets a wide range of industrial needs. After repeated valve failures, the company’s Oita Works plant is now introducing smart valve positioners. The plant is also using a system to improve the monitoring of valve status. In this way, by providing a mechanism to track valve failure trends, a high level of plant operation stability is being achieved.

PT Pertamina (Persero) Refinery Unit IV

Indonesia’s largest gas and oil company, PT Pertamina (Persero), joined hands with the azbil Group to participate in a Japan-led Joint Crediting Mechanism (JCM) project with Indonesia as the partner country. In this project, Pertamina used advanced Azbil control technology at a power plant to optimize boiler operation, and succeeded in reducing CO2 emissions by significantly more than the initial target.
